Ghana started processing locally produced Jubilee crude oil at the Sentuo Oil Refinery in Tema. This initiative aims to achieve energy self-sufficiency and reduce the nation's reliance on imported refined products.
The strategy adds value to natural resources to stimulate broader economic growth. Major oil marketing companies like GOIL expect the move to reshape the domestic petroleum supply landscape.
This development aligns with government plans to transform Ghana into a petroleum hub for West Africa. Additionally, the Tema Oil Refinery (TOR) received crude oil in May and resumed refining operations in June.
